Module Introduction
1.28-inch circular TFT display module with built-in GC9A01 driver chip, using SPI interface communication, with a resolution of 240x240,65K color display, allowing the screen to display color images clearly
Parameter Introduction
Screen type: IPS
Working voltage: 3.3/5V
Communication interface: 4-wire SPI
Resolution: 240x240
Pixel size: 0 135x0. 135mm
Display area: 32.4mm in the middle
Driver chip: GC9A01
Working current:
20ma (typical)
Interface model: PH2.0-8P/FPCO. 5-8P
Equipped with a PH2.0 DuPont female wire
Positioning method: M3 screw (fixed to copper pillar)
Module weight: 24g
Module size: 36 40 9.4mm
GND: Negative power supply, ground
VCC: Positive power supply, 3.3-5V, needs to be consistent with the communication level
SCL: SPI clock signal input port
SDA: SPI data input port
RES: Reset, low level enable
DC: Data/Command Selection, Low Level Command, High Level Data
CS: Chip selection, low-level enable
BLK: Backlight, suspended to ground off, default pull-up to 3.3V
Precautions
The module is compatible with 3.3V and 5V power supply, and is equipped with a level conversion chip on the board. However, it should be clarified that the user communication level and power supply voltage need to be consistent. After testing, it has been found that for arduino cannot work when using 3.3V power supply for 5V level communication, while ESP323 and ESP323 have no abnormalities when using 5V and 3.3V power supply for 3V level communication.
The screw used to fix the copper pillar is M3 screw. It should be noted that since the copper pillar is a through-hole and the bottom of the screen is a metal shell, the user's screw should not exceed 6mm when screwing into the copper pillar, otherwise it will cause the screen to tilt or the edge to crack.
